Lines Matching defs:link
40 static int avmcs_config(struct pcmcia_device *link);
41 static void avmcs_release(struct pcmcia_device *link);
55 static void avmcs_detach(struct pcmcia_device *link)
57 avmcs_release(link);
69 static int avmcs_config(struct pcmcia_device *link)
77 if (link->prod_id[1])
78 strlcpy(devname, link->prod_id[1], sizeof(devname));
83 if (pcmcia_loop_config(link, avmcs_configcheck, NULL))
87 if (!link->irq) {
89 pcmcia_disable_device(link);
96 i = pcmcia_enable_device(link);
98 pcmcia_disable_device(link);
121 avmcs_release(link);
132 if ((i = (*addcard)(link->resource[0]->start, link->irq)) < 0) {
133 dev_err(&link->dev,
135 (unsigned int) link->resource[0]->start, link->irq);
136 avmcs_release(link);
144 static void avmcs_release(struct pcmcia_device *link)
146 b1pcmcia_delcard(link->resource[0]->start, link->irq);
147 pcmcia_disable_device(link);